AC local-model-optimizer

Auto-detect hardware (GPU VRAM, system RAM, CPU), recommend optimal local models from Ollama registry, configure Ollama with tuned parameters, and set up hybrid cloud/local routing in OpenClaw. Supports Gemma 4, Llama, Mistral, Qwen, Phi, and other Ollama-compatible models. Calculates cost savings vs cloud API.
